Such as, if a product is formulated and filtered previous to a final sterilization, microbiological testing in the Bio-stress following filtration will give some practical details for that determination of the adequacy in the sterilization system. Nevertheless, it is going to deliver small, if any, data pertaining on the adequacy of the procedure with regard to reducing endotoxin contamination. Because endotoxins end result from significant amounts of microorganisms, and they are not removed by sterilizing or microbiological filters, the subsequent reduction of a higher microbiological degree will not be linked to the same reduction of significant endotoxin amount.

If the bacterial mobile wall is compromised, endotoxins are liberated to the bordering atmosphere, perhaps escalating the host’s immune reaction.

If endotoxins get in to the blood stream fever, shock, and organ failure might happen. As little as one mg of intravenous endotoxins may have lethal repercussions. As a result, parenteral items should be tested for endotoxin existence to guarantee solution safety.
